Transaction 54594bf8403c52b6854868d831c0b2c58cbd27e881bcaec2652488ab8b215639
1 Input
1 Output
-
54594bf8403c52b6854868d831c0b2c58cbd27e881bcaec2652488ab8b215639:0
- value
- 1138870
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ed93e8d133102a20b284acf77fa1c90349d42ab7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NfCLPjjtynJqVn542JPAGyvMPjmcDbci3